Terminal elimination half-life of estrone (primary active metabolite) is approximately 20 hours; steady-state concentrations achieved within 6-8 days. Half-life of estradiol is shorter (1-2 hours) but clinically the estrogenic effect correlates with estrone.
Terminal elimination half-life is 13-27 hours for estrone conjugates, allowing once-daily dosing.
Renal (primarily as conjugated metabolites); approximately 50-80% of an oral dose is excreted in urine, with about 20% in feces via biliary elimination.
Renal excretion of conjugated metabolites accounts for approximately 50-80% of elimination. Fecal/biliary excretion is minor (<10%).
